Почему перенос данных из Word в Excel — это не всегда просто
На первый взгляд, копирование таблицы из Microsoft Word в Excel кажется тривиальной задачей: выделил, скопировал, вставил. Но на практике пользователи сталкиваются с разбитым форматированием, потерянными формулами, сдвинутыми столбцами или вовсе пустыми ячейками. Проблема усугубляется, если документ содержит вложенные таблицы, нестандартные разделители (точки с запятой, табуляции) или текст с переносами.
Онлайн-конвертеры решают эту задачу, но не все из них бесплатны, а некоторые ограничивают размер файла или количество операций в день. В этой статье мы разберём 5 проверенных способов бесплатного переноса данных из Word в Excel через браузер, включая скрытые функции Google Диска и Microsoft 365 Online, которые работают даже без регистрации. Особое внимание уделим сохранению структуры таблиц и избежанию типичных ошибок.
Важно: если ваш документ содержит сложные формулы (например, ВПР или ИНДЕКС-ПОИСКПОЗ), онлайн-методы могут не справиться — в таком случае лучше использовать Power Query в настольной версии Excel. Но для 90% задач (перенос прайс-листов, расписаний, отчётов) хватит и браузерных инструментов.
Способ 1: Конвертация через Google Таблицы (самый надёжный метод)
Google Таблицы — это бесплатный аналог Excel с встроенным инструментом импорта документов Word. Главное преимущество метода: сервис автоматически распознаёт таблицы в тексте и преобразует их в ячейки, сохраняя границы и выравнивание. Подходит для файлов до 20 МБ.
Как это работает:
- Откройте Google Диск и загрузите файл Word (перетащите мышью или нажмите «Создать» → «Загрузка файлов»).
- Щёлкните по файлу правой кнопкой → «Открыть с помощью» → «Google Документы».
- В открывшемся документе выделите таблицу (если их несколько — по очереди). Скопируйте её (
Ctrl+C). - Откройте Google Таблицы, создайте новый файл и вставьте данные (
Ctrl+V). - При необходимости откорректируйте границы ячеек вручную (инструмент «Границы» на панели).
- Скачайте результат: «Файл» → «Скачать» → «Microsoft Excel (.xlsx)».
✅ Плюсы: бесплатно, не требует регистрации (если использовать гостевой режим), сохраняет большинство форматирований.
❌ Минусы: может некорректно обработать таблицы с объединёнными ячейками или вложенными структурами.
Убедитесь, что таблица в Word не содержит разрывов страниц внутри себя
Проверьте, нет ли скрытых символов (включите отображение непечатаемых знаков в Word)
Разделите сложные таблицы на простые (если они пересекаются)
Сохраните оригинальный файл Word на случай ошибок-->
Способ 2: Онлайн-конвертеры — быстрый, но рискованный вариант
Если вам нужно срочно преобразовать документ, а регистрироваться в Google или Microsoft не хочется, можно воспользоваться специализированными сервисами. Мы протестировали 10 популярных конвертеров и отобрали 3 самых надёжных:
| Сервис | Макс. размер файла | Сохраняет форматирование | Требует email | Ссылка |
|---|---|---|---|---|
| Zamzar | 50 МБ | 80% | Да | zamzar.com |
| Convertio | 100 МБ | 90% | Нет | convertio.co |
| CloudConvert | 1 ГБ | 95% | Нет | cloudconvert.com |
🔹 Как пользоваться: на всех сервисах алгоритм одинаковый — загружаете файл Word, выбираете формат .xlsx, вводите email (если требуется) и ждёте ссылку на скачивание. Время обработки зависит от размера файла: от 30 секунд до 5 минут.
⚠️ Внимание: Бесплатные онлайн-конвертеры могут удалить формулы из таблиц Word, оставив только статичные значения. Если в вашем документе есть вычисления (например, =СУММ(A1:A10)), они превратятся в обычный текст.
💡 Лайфхак: Перед загрузкой файла на сторонний сервис удалите конфиденциальные данные (ФИО, номера документов) или замените их на фиктивные. Даже надёжные сервисы теоретически могут сохранить копию вашего файла.
Google Диск
Microsoft 365 Online
Онлайн-конвертеры (Zamzar, Convertio и др.)
Другие способы-->
Способ 3: Microsoft 365 Online — для пользователей Windows
Если у вас есть учётная запись Microsoft (например, для Outlook или Xbox), вы можете использовать бесплатную онлайн-версию Excel и Word без установки программ. Этот метод гарантирует максимальную совместимость форматирования, так как оба редактора — от одного разработчика.
Пошаговая инструкция:
- Перейдите на office.com и войдите в аккаунт (или зарегистрируйтесь).
- Откройте Word Online и загрузите ваш документ (перетащите в окно браузера).
- Выделите таблицу, скопируйте её (
Ctrl+C). - Откройте Excel Online в новой вкладке, создайте пустую книгу и вставьте данные (
Ctrl+V). - Проверьте структуру: если таблица «поехала», воспользуйтесь инструментом «Текст по столбцам» (
Данные → Текст по столбцам). - Скачайте файл: «Файл» → «Сохранить как» → «Скачать копию» →
.xlsx.
✅ Плюсы: 100% совместимость с оригинальным форматированием Word, поддержка формул, бесплатно для файлов до 50 МБ.
❌ Минусы: требует регистрации в Microsoft, может тормозить при больших таблицах (свыше 10 000 ячеек).
Способ 4: Преобразование через CSV — для технически подкованных
Если ваша таблица в Word простая (без объединённых ячеек и сложного форматирования), можно экспортировать её в .csv, а затем открыть в Excel. Этот метод подходит для больших объёмов данных (например, прайс-листов на 50 000 строк), так как CSV обрабатывается быстрее, чем .xlsx.
Алгоритм действий:
- В Word выделите таблицу и скопируйте её (
Ctrl+C). - Откройте Блокнот (Windows) или TextEdit (Mac) и вставьте данные.
- Убедитесь, что столбцы разделены табуляцией (по умолчанию в Word так и есть). Если разделитель другой (например, запятая), замените его вручную.
- Сохраните файл с расширением
.csv(например,table.csv). - Откройте файл в Excel: он автоматически разобьёт данные по столбцам.
🔹 Важный нюанс: Если в ячейках Word есть многострочный текст (с переносами), при конвертации в CSV он может «сломаться». В таком случае перед сохранением в Блокноте замените все переносы строк (Alt+010) на символ | (вертикальная черта), а после импорта в Excel верните их обратно функцией =ПОДСТАВИТЬ().
⚠️ Внимание: CSV не поддерживает формулы, цвета ячеек и объединённые ячейки. Этот формат подходит только для переноса «сырых» данных, которые потом придётся оформлять заново.
Что делать, если Excel открывает CSV в одном столбце?
Это означает, что разделитель в файле не совпадает с региональными настройками Excel. Решение:
1. Откройте пустой Excel-файл.
2. Перейдите в «Данные» → «Из текста/CSV».
3. Выберите ваш файл и укажите правильный разделитель (табуляция, запятая, точка с запятой).
4. Нажмите «Загрузить».
Способ 5: Macros для Word — автоматическая конвертация (продвинутый уровень)
Если вы часто переносите таблицы из Word в Excel, можно автоматизировать процесс с помощью макроса VBA. Этот метод требует настольной версии Microsoft Office, но зато позволяет конвертировать данные одним кликом, сохраняя все настройки.
Инструкция:
- Откройте документ Word, нажмите
Alt+F11, чтобы открыть редактор VBA. - Вставьте следующий код в модуль:
Sub ExportTableToExcel()Dim objExcel As Object
Dim objWorkbook As Object
Dim objWorksheet As Object
Dim i As Integer
'Создаём экземпляр Excel
Set objExcel = CreateObject("Excel.Application")
Set objWorkbook = objExcel.Workbooks.Add
Set objWorksheet = objWorkbook.Worksheets(1)
'Экспортируем каждую таблицу в документе
For i = 1 To ActiveDocument.Tables.Count
ActiveDocument.Tables(i).Range.Copy
objWorksheet.Range("A1").Offset((i - 1) * 5, 0).PasteSpecial
Next i
'Сохраняем файл
objWorkbook.SaveAs "C:\Temp\ExportedTables.xlsx"
objExcel.Quit
MsgBox "Таблицы экспортированы в Excel!", vbInformation
End Sub
- Замените путь
C:\Temp\ExportedTables.xlsxна нужный. - Закройте редактор VBA и запустите макрос:
Alt+F8→ выберитеExportTableToExcel→ «Выполнить».
✅ Плюсы: сохраняет все форматирования, работает с несколькими таблицами одновременно, подходит для пакетной обработки.
❌ Минусы: требует знания VBA, работает только в настольной версии Office.
Типичные ошибки и как их избежать
Даже опытные пользователи сталкиваются с проблемами при конвертации Word в Excel. Вот TOP-5 ошибок и способы их решения:
- 🔴 Таблица «съехала»: столбцы не совпадают с оригиналом. Решение: в Excel используйте «Текст по столбцам» (
Данные → Текст по столбцам) и укажите правильный разделитель (табуляция, запятая). - 🔴 Потеряны формулы: вместо
=СУММ(A1:A10)отображается текст. Решение: после вставки в Excel выделите ячейки с формулами и нажмитеF2+Enter, чтобы активировать их. - 🔴 Объединённые ячейки разделились: в Word они были слиты, а в Excel — нет. Решение: вручную объедините ячейки в Excel (
Главная → Объединить и поместить в центре). - 🔴 Кодировка «сломалась»: вместо кириллицы — кракозябры. Решение: при сохранении в CSV выберите кодировку
UTF-8. - 🔴 Числа стали датами: например,
1-12превратилось в1 дек. Решение: перед вставкой отформатируйте столбец в Excel как «Текстовый».
💡 Совет: Если таблица в Word содержит картинки или графики, онлайн-методы их не перенесут. В таком случае лучше использовать PDF как промежуточный формат: экспортируйте Word в PDF, а затем конвертируйте PDF в Excel через Adobe Acrobat Online (бесплатно для первых 5 файлов).
FAQ: Ответы на частые вопросы
Можно ли перенести таблицу из Word в Excel без потери форматирования?
Да, но только если использовать Microsoft 365 Online или Google Таблицы. Онлайн-конвертеры и CSV обычно «ломают» сложное оформление (цвета, шрифты, границы). Для 100% сохранения форматирования лучше использовать настольную версию Excel с макросами.
Как перенести таблицу из Word в Excel на телефоне?
Установите приложение Microsoft Excel или Google Таблицы на смартфон. Откройте документ Word в соответствующем редакторе (Word или Google Docs), скопируйте таблицу и вставьте в Excel. На Android также можно использовать WPS Office — он поддерживает прямой экспорт Word в Excel.
Почему после конвертации в Excel появляются пустые строки?
Это происходит, если в Word между строками таблицы есть скрытые переносы или лишние абзацы. Перед копированием включите отображение непечатаемых символов в Word (Главная → ¶) и удалите ненужные разрывы.
Как перенести таблицу из Word в Excel, если файл весит больше 100 МБ?
Разбейте документ Word на несколько частей (по 50–80 МБ) и конвертируйте их по отдельности. Для этого скопируйте часть таблицы в новый документ Word и сохраните его. Альтернатива — использовать CloudConvert (поддерживает файлы до 1 ГБ) или настольные программы вроде Able2Extract.
Можно ли автоматизировать перенос таблиц из Word в Excel для сотен файлов?
Да, но для этого потребуется написать скрипт на Python с использованием библиотек python-docx и openpyxl. Пример кода:
from docx import Document
import openpyxl
Открываем документ Word
doc = Document("input.docx")
wb = openpyxl.Workbook()
ws = wb.active
Копируем первую таблицу
table = doc.tables[0]
for row in table.rows:
for cell in row.cells:
ws.cell(row=row.index+1, column=cell.index+1, value=cell.text)
wb.save("output.xlsx")
Для запуска скрипта нужны базовые знания программирования.